Warhammer Age of Sigmar returns with new Skaven stealth game
The Warhammer franchise is expanding with a new game titled Warhammer Age of Sigmar: Deathmaster. This upcoming 2D side-scrolling action platformer will allow players to control a Skaven assassin named Vihneek. Set to be released in 2027, the game aims to bring a fresh experience to fans of the Age of Sigmar universe.
- ▪Warhammer Age of Sigmar: Deathmaster is a new game announced during the Warhammer Skulls event.
- ▪Players will take on the role of Vihneek, a Skaven assassin from the Eshin clan.
- ▪The game is developed by Old Skull Games and published by Dotemu.
- ▪It is scheduled for release in 2027.
